Find the sum of: x2 + x – 2, 2x – 3x2 + 5 and 2x2 – 5x + 7
Advertisements
उत्तर
x2 + x – 2, 2x – 3x2 + 5 and 2x2 – 5x + 7
= x2 + x – 2 + 2x – 3x2 + 5 + 2x2 – 5x + 7
= x2 - 3x2 + 2x2 + x + 2x - 5x - 2 + 5 + 7
= 3x2 - 3x2 + 3x - 5x - 2 + 12
= 0 - 2x + 10
= - 2x + 10
